Overall Meaning

The lyrics of Airplay's "Leave Me Alone" depict the frustration of the singer towards someone who is making their life difficult. The song opens with the singer describing the person hitting buttons on the radio and being mad at the world for no apparent reason. The person seems to be unable to see the truth of their situation, having missed out on their chance, and instead, wears Foster Grants that may be blinding them from reality.


As the song continues, the singer becomes increasingly irritated with the person's behavior. They describe the person's smoking habits as being like mace, and resent their expectations for physical intimacy or attention. The person's consumption of organic food and alcohol also seems to contrast and be at odds with each other. The singer describes the person's mindset as being wound too tight, and their head as being in dire need of clearing.


The lyrics of the song also suggest that the person is overly confident in their appeal, but the singer recognizes that this is not the case. They describe how the person spends their money on clothes and cars to be "in Vogue," but these possessions don't necessarily make them attractive. The person has a tendency to "pump themselves with lies" and buy into their own delusions.


Airplay's "Leave Me Alone" reflects the singer's dissatisfaction with someone who is creating turmoil in their life. The song's lyrics urge this person to stop their negative behaviors and to leave the singer alone so that they can have a chance to find peace.
